Hilda Byrd

November 18, 1925 — May 29, 2008

Hilda Culbreath Byrd, 82, of Bainbridge, GA, died peacefully at her home on Thursday, May 29, 2008 surrounded by family and friends. The funeral service will be at 2:00 p.m. Saturday, May 31, 2008 at First Baptist Church with Rev. Paul Medley, Dr. Richard Davis, Rev. Jean Watson officiating. Interment will follow at Oak City Cemetery with Justin Byrd, James Byrd, Jimmy Rach, Ben Hinson, Rabun Culbreath, and Harry Culbreath serving as active pallbearers. The family will receive friends Friday, May 30, 2008 from 6:00 to 8:00 p.m. at Ivey Funeral Home. Online visitors may sign the guest register at www.iveyfuneral.com . In lieu of flowers, memorials may be made to the First Baptist Church, P.O. Box 155, Bainbridge, GA 39818 or Hospice of Southwest Georgia, 1323 E. Shotwell St., Bainbridge, GA 39819. Mrs. Byrd was born November 18, 1925 in Union Point, GA, the daughter of William Hiram Culbreath and Jessie Griffith Culbreath. She graduated from Union Point High School in 1943 and from South Georgia Teacher's College in Statesboro, GA in 1947. She was a retired elementary school teacher with the Decatur County School System, past president of the Decatur-Seminole Retired Teachers Association, past president of Alpha Delta Kappa teacher's sorority, served many years as a Gray Lady at Memorial Hospital and volunteer with Hospice of Southwest Georgia, and was selected Decatur County Woman of the Year in 2001. Mrs. Byrd was a member of First Baptist Church for over 60 years and taught Sunday School for over 36 years. She was a member and former teacher of the Hilda Byrd Sunday School Class and a former director of WMU. She was preceded in death by her husband, James Robert Byrd. Her love for her family and her devotion to God will be remembered by all who knew her. Survivors include her daughter, Patsy B. Rach and husband David of Dothan, AL; her son Ralph Byrd and wife Theresa of Monroe, GA; her brother, John Culbreath of Union Point, GA; her sister, Grace Hinson of Macon, GA; six grandchildren, Angie Maddox and husband Chris of Dothan, AL, Dana Dyer and husband Brandon of Dothan, AL, Jimmy Rach of Birmingham, AL, Justin Byrd of Camp Lejeune, NC, James Byrd of Ft. Stewart, GA, and Jaclyn Byrd of Monroe, GA; and six great-grandchildren.
